As the global economy continues to evolve, the relationship between ASEAN (Association of Southeast Asian Nations) and China emerges as a pivotal force driving trade and economic growth in the region. The recent surge in trade ties exemplifies a shift towards more profound connectivity and collaboration, which is essential for navigating today's competitive landscape. Understanding these dynamics is crucial for businesses looking to thrive in Southeast Asia’s vibrant market.
Recent reports indicate that China has now become ASEAN's largest trading partner, with trade volume reaching approximately $685 billion in 2022, a remarkable increase of over 25% compared to the previous year. This growth reflects an increasing reliance on China as a primary source for imports and exports within the region, underscoring the importance of strategic partnerships.
Indonesia has emerged as a central player in this trade relationship, serving as a significant conduit for goods flowing between China and other ASEAN nations. Major cities like Jakarta, Surabaya, and Bali are becoming vital hubs for logistics and supply chain management, facilitating smoother trade operations. The government's recent initiatives to enhance infrastructure and digital capabilities further cement Indonesia's position in the regional trade landscape.

In light of global environmental challenges, sustainability has become a focal point in ASEAN-China relations. Collaborative efforts in green technologies and sustainable practices are gaining momentum, with initiatives aimed at reducing carbon footprints and promoting eco-friendly business models. This shift is vital as consumers within these markets demand more responsible business practices.
